Package models.common

Class Component


  • @Entity
    public class Component
    extends java.lang.Object
    DB entity of a component. It's used by JPA and JSON marshaling. The corresponding UI model is models.gui.ComponentProperties.
    • Field Detail

      • SERIAL_VERSION

        public static final int SERIAL_VERSION
        Version of this model used for serialisation (e.g. JSON marshaling)
        See Also:
        Constant Field Values
    • Constructor Detail

      • Component

        public Component()
    • Method Detail

      • setId

        public void setId​(java.lang.Long id)
      • getId

        public java.lang.Long getId()
      • setUuid

        public void setUuid​(java.lang.String uuid)
      • getUuid

        public java.lang.String getUuid()
      • setStudy

        public void setStudy​(Study study)
      • getStudy

        public Study getStudy()
      • setTitle

        public void setTitle​(java.lang.String title)
      • getTitle

        public java.lang.String getTitle()
      • setDate

        public void setDate​(java.sql.Timestamp date)
      • getDate

        public java.sql.Timestamp getDate()
      • setHtmlFilePath

        public void setHtmlFilePath​(java.lang.String htmlFilePath)
      • getHtmlFilePath

        public java.lang.String getHtmlFilePath()
      • setComments

        public void setComments​(java.lang.String comments)
      • getComments

        public java.lang.String getComments()
      • getComponentInput

        public java.lang.String getComponentInput()
      • setComponentInput

        public void setComponentInput​(java.lang.String componentInput)
      • isReloadable

        public boolean isReloadable()
      • setReloadable

        public void setReloadable​(boolean reloadable)
      • isActive

        public boolean isActive()
      • setActive

        public void setActive​(boolean active)
      • toString

        public java.lang.String toString()
        Overrides:
        toString in class java.lang.Object
      • hashCode

        public int hashCode()
        Overrides:
        hashCode in class java.lang.Object
      • equals

        public boolean equals​(java.lang.Object obj)
        Overrides:
        equals in class java.lang.Object